Monett down third month in a row Sales tax revenues to bi-county cities and counties dropped moderately in August, compared to a year ago. While receipts generally held steady, the biggest cities in each county – Monett and Aurora – recorded big enough dips to pull down the overall county totals.

For the second consecutive year, Cox Monett Hospital has earned a fivestar rating from the Centers for Medicare and Medicaid Services – the highest rating possible from the federal agency. Only 16 percent of hospitals nationwide, 483 out of 3,076, received five-stars for overall quality.
